Web10. dec 2024. · A hypothesis is just a plausible explanation for an observable phenomenon. This hypothesis can be tested (called hypothesis testing). A hypothesis must be a) falsifiable/disprovable, b) testable, and c) have predictive value. A hypothesis gains validation when there is significant evidence in favor of that hypothesis.
